Transaction dd86a1950d979a61e4ad1737ce44666a2f44c47d96f793278a18dbe45429434b
1 Input
1 Output
-
dd86a1950d979a61e4ad1737ce44666a2f44c47d96f793278a18dbe45429434b:0
- value
- 748519593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42d2247609e4a2cb0ce2d8011698ad674557e937 OP_EQUAL
- address
- 37nLGA23o2vu1snhR5vivmgM24rMze8Lz3